24 Holidays on 24th Street

Come out for the 8th annual 24 Holidays on 24th Street in Noe Valley, San Francisco. On Saturday from 1 p.m. to 3 p.m. in the West Parklet enjoy the stylings of Skillet Licorice — the latest project from San Francisco Bay Area roots-music luminaries Elise Engelberg and Matt Knoth. The duo’s talents are showcased beautifully on their new self-titled CD which draws on their diverse experiences playing in numerous string bands over the years in a dizzying array of folk genres. Whether they’re playing hot fiddle breakdowns, slinky blues, sparkling banjo breaks, ragtime or dreamy waltzes the duo displays an impressive command of styles and techniques that comes from deep study and loving dedication to America’s folk traditions. With the help of their talented friends they’ve put together an incredible repertoire that is essentially traditional, yet with a modern approach that is anything but a clinical archival music. Then, from 4 p.m. to 5 p.m., strolling carolers from the SF City Chorus will be singing holiday favorites.
